Oct. 16 meal to go sponsored by Beatitudes
Beatitudes will hold a fall fest’ community dinner to go later this month, according to Deb Curlis.
The dinner will be available for pick up at Beatitudes, 210 N. Main St., from 4 to 6 p.m., Friday, Oct. 16.
Curlis said that she would appreciate rsvps for persons who plan to pick up meals, so that Beatitudes can plan accordingly. Phone 419-788-9459 to make a reservation.
“The menu of ham and beans and cornbread will be bagged and ready to go,” said Curlis. Persons are invited to make donations during the serving times with proceeds going to the Ada food pantry.
Other Beatitude fall plans
This fall meal is one of several events in the planning stages this fall at Beatitudes.
On Saturday, Oct. 10, volunteers from Honda Marysville, will be in the store involved in a painting project. This community day of caring project is one of the United Way of Hardin County benefits to Ada.
Beatitudes will be open from 5:30 to 7:30 p.m. on Thursday, Oct. 29, during Ada’s trick-or-treat event.
Details for a Tuesday, Nov. 24, Thanksgiving meal are being worked on. More information on this event will be announced soon.
